Balance the equationNa + H2O → NaOH + H2
Answer:
Balance the equation
Sodium metal reacting with water to give base sodium hydroxide and releasing hydrogen gas
Na + H2O → NaOH + H2 (Unbalanced equation)
2Na + 2H2O → 2NaOH + H2 (Balanced equation)
The number of hydrogen, oxygen, and sodium atoms on either side of the equation are equal. Hence the equation is balanced.
